WebIt's defo a tricky thing to see until you get it like i just did lol but there's 2 ways you simplify fractions, first is the one where you Simplify by finding the Greatest Common Factor … WebNot sure what you mean by this, but for example, 12/15 is equal to 0.8, which is "eight tenths" or 8/10. In general any fraction can be changed to another with a denominator that's a power of 10 by dividing the numerator by the denominator and then writing out the result. For example, 91/104 = 0.875 or 875/1000, which is fairly easy to simplify. diabetic testing columbus circle
